Latest
This commit is contained in:
parent
2ef9793998
commit
e079b4b240
7 changed files with 129 additions and 11 deletions
11
docs/TODO.md
11
docs/TODO.md
|
@ -16,7 +16,7 @@
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
# https://github.com/mergestat/mergestat
|
||||||
# Tiltfile
|
# Tiltfile
|
||||||
# Skate!
|
# Skate!
|
||||||
# RUNDECK
|
# RUNDECK
|
||||||
|
@ -150,4 +150,11 @@ https://github.com/coder/code-server
|
||||||
|
|
||||||
https://github.com/rigoneri/Syte3
|
https://github.com/rigoneri/Syte3
|
||||||
|
|
||||||
* Look into tile managers
|
* Look into tile managers
|
||||||
|
|
||||||
|
|
||||||
|
## CLI
|
||||||
|
|
||||||
|
* https://github.com/r-darwish/idnt
|
||||||
|
* https://github.com/charmbracelet/wish
|
||||||
|
* https://github.com/charmbracelet/skate
|
|
@ -291,6 +291,7 @@ softwareGroups:
|
||||||
- axel
|
- axel
|
||||||
- bin
|
- bin
|
||||||
- bitly
|
- bitly
|
||||||
|
- charm
|
||||||
- cod
|
- cod
|
||||||
- desed
|
- desed
|
||||||
- emoj
|
- emoj
|
||||||
|
@ -321,12 +322,14 @@ softwareGroups:
|
||||||
- slack-term
|
- slack-term
|
||||||
- slides
|
- slides
|
||||||
- social-analyzer
|
- social-analyzer
|
||||||
|
- soft-serve
|
||||||
- speed-test
|
- speed-test
|
||||||
- statcode
|
- statcode
|
||||||
- stegcloak
|
- stegcloak
|
||||||
- thefuck
|
- thefuck
|
||||||
- tldr
|
- tldr
|
||||||
- tmuxinator
|
- tmuxinator
|
||||||
|
- ugm
|
||||||
- up
|
- up
|
||||||
- yank
|
- yank
|
||||||
Cloud: &Cloud
|
Cloud: &Cloud
|
||||||
|
@ -392,6 +395,7 @@ softwareGroups:
|
||||||
- pup
|
- pup
|
||||||
- ramda
|
- ramda
|
||||||
- schema
|
- schema
|
||||||
|
- sttr
|
||||||
- textql
|
- textql
|
||||||
- xurls
|
- xurls
|
||||||
- yj
|
- yj
|
||||||
|
@ -713,6 +717,7 @@ softwareGroups:
|
||||||
- dframe
|
- dframe
|
||||||
- t-rec
|
- t-rec
|
||||||
- terminalizer
|
- terminalizer
|
||||||
|
- vhs
|
||||||
Recording-Desktop: &Recording-Desktop
|
Recording-Desktop: &Recording-Desktop
|
||||||
- flameshot
|
- flameshot
|
||||||
- peek
|
- peek
|
||||||
|
@ -730,6 +735,7 @@ softwareGroups:
|
||||||
- sshpass
|
- sshpass
|
||||||
- sync-ssh-keys
|
- sync-ssh-keys
|
||||||
- teleport
|
- teleport
|
||||||
|
- wishlist
|
||||||
Security: &Security
|
Security: &Security
|
||||||
- bitwarden-cli
|
- bitwarden-cli
|
||||||
- boringtun
|
- boringtun
|
||||||
|
@ -771,6 +777,7 @@ softwareGroups:
|
||||||
- shellcheck
|
- shellcheck
|
||||||
- shfmt
|
- shfmt
|
||||||
Social-Networking: &Social-Networking
|
Social-Networking: &Social-Networking
|
||||||
|
- enola
|
||||||
- social-analyzer
|
- social-analyzer
|
||||||
- t
|
- t
|
||||||
Sys-Admin: &Sys-Admin
|
Sys-Admin: &Sys-Admin
|
||||||
|
@ -809,6 +816,7 @@ softwareGroups:
|
||||||
- gdown
|
- gdown
|
||||||
- nitroshare
|
- nitroshare
|
||||||
- ots
|
- ots
|
||||||
|
- portal
|
||||||
- share
|
- share
|
||||||
- syncthing
|
- syncthing
|
||||||
- lsyncd
|
- lsyncd
|
||||||
|
|
|
@ -165,6 +165,13 @@ elif [ -f "$COMPLETION_DIR/please.bash" ]; then
|
||||||
rm "$COMPLETION_DIR/please.bash"
|
rm "$COMPLETION_DIR/please.bash"
|
||||||
fi
|
fi
|
||||||
|
|
||||||
|
### Portal
|
||||||
|
if command -v portal > /dev/null; then
|
||||||
|
portal completion bash > "$COMPLETION_DIR/portal.bash"
|
||||||
|
elif [ -f "$COMPLETION_DIR/portal.bash" ]; then
|
||||||
|
rm "$COMPLETION_DIR/portal.bash"
|
||||||
|
fi
|
||||||
|
|
||||||
### Poetry
|
### Poetry
|
||||||
if command -v poetry > /dev/null; then
|
if command -v poetry > /dev/null; then
|
||||||
poetry completions bash > "$COMPLETION_DIR/poetry.bash"
|
poetry completions bash > "$COMPLETION_DIR/poetry.bash"
|
||||||
|
|
|
@ -1,8 +1,8 @@
|
||||||
-----BEGIN AGE ENCRYPTED FILE-----
|
-----BEGIN AGE ENCRYPTED FILE-----
|
||||||
Y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IFgyNTUxOSB5U1lhWG1qVDVSYnZ4clU2
|
YWdlLWVuY3J5cHRpb24ub3JnL3YxCi0+IFgyNTUxOSBZMWlDc3V6V3pzcFdmR0wr
|
||||||
c0t2NllVNFg5VGlMc2krRGQ1MWhqellpT2lzCjJ0V3pnT1VDNHB3RW9tam1OS0FE
|
NmowSDV5cjN0bW0yN2VRK2VoN09wdEVlRFhNClZCdHlvUC9wVWVVWURaejRoOVhr
|
||||||
Z3NmTkx6OXdWbE1sVGg0UlV5SVkwRzAKLS0tIHVhWnNKbk5rMjZrdU1DRnE4cHJh
|
cTNKd0M2RmRHYkdZSzB6REFNUm1pS00KLS0tIHd6djRYYWVrOGFyRW5VdnlNRTVU
|
||||||
QXkxdisyaXdhZXFkQkJhMXl3YzhTNE0Kf2eR1kN0j4XsCvZ2+EPyAbV3nbu0jr9d
|
R1J5V3VLUmxKMjNvdzExb1dheHl1YVUKKvqX+zXtHEUnXyfAxoEH+3y22Ggl8S42
|
||||||
I4AEmYe8n2pjePE7T3g5tA0rXfd/0F6IUgshCrCgjw1U4yL8KA1HPqC56K40Bxk+
|
KRWjN18c1oQfNUAXvM1Tau4LFmILdqUE6V+BvkR86rhSQzOeDudPCqRx+scVviWJ
|
||||||
tw==
|
jA==
|
||||||
-----END AGE ENCRYPTED FILE-----
|
-----END AGE ENCRYPTED FILE-----
|
10
home/dot_config/portal/config.yml
Normal file
10
home/dot_config/portal/config.yml
Normal file
|
@ -0,0 +1,10 @@
|
||||||
|
# The URL of the relay server.
|
||||||
|
relay: portal.spatiumportae.com
|
||||||
|
# Log debug output to file.
|
||||||
|
verbose: false
|
||||||
|
# Prompt for overwriting duplicates when receiving files.
|
||||||
|
prompt_overwrite_files: true
|
||||||
|
# The port used when serving the relay using "portal serve".
|
||||||
|
relay_serve_port: 8080
|
||||||
|
# The style of the TUI.
|
||||||
|
tui_style: rich
|
|
@ -398,9 +398,9 @@ if command -v direnv > /dev/null; then
|
||||||
fi
|
fi
|
||||||
|
|
||||||
### Java (asdf)
|
### Java (asdf)
|
||||||
if [ -f "$ASDF_DATA_DIR/plugins/java/set-java-home.zsh" ]; then
|
# if [ -f "$ASDF_DATA_DIR/plugins/java/set-java-home.zsh" ]; then
|
||||||
# . "$ASDF_DATA_DIR/plugins/java/set-java-home.zsh"
|
# . "$ASDF_DATA_DIR/plugins/java/set-java-home.zsh"
|
||||||
fi
|
# fi
|
||||||
|
|
||||||
### mcfly
|
### mcfly
|
||||||
if command -v mcfly > /dev/null; then
|
if command -v mcfly > /dev/null; then
|
||||||
|
|
86
software.yml
86
software.yml
|
@ -1186,6 +1186,25 @@ softwarePackages:
|
||||||
port: certbot
|
port: certbot
|
||||||
snap: certbot
|
snap: certbot
|
||||||
_type: cli
|
_type: cli
|
||||||
|
ugm:
|
||||||
|
_bin: ugm
|
||||||
|
_desc: A terminal based UNIX user and group browser
|
||||||
|
_docs: https://github.com/ariasmn/ugm
|
||||||
|
_github: https://github.com/ariasmn/ugm
|
||||||
|
_home: https://github.com/ariasmn/ugm
|
||||||
|
_name: ugm
|
||||||
|
go: github.com/ariasmn/ugm@latest
|
||||||
|
wishlist:
|
||||||
|
_bin: wishlist
|
||||||
|
_desc: TUI for listing definitions defined in the SSH directory
|
||||||
|
_docs: https://github.com/charmbracelet/wishlist
|
||||||
|
_github: https://github.com/charmbracelet/wishlist
|
||||||
|
_home: https://charm.sh
|
||||||
|
_name: Wishlist
|
||||||
|
brew: charmbracelet/tap/wishlist
|
||||||
|
nix-env: nixpkgs.wishlist
|
||||||
|
scoop: wishlist
|
||||||
|
yay: wishlist-bin
|
||||||
cfssl:
|
cfssl:
|
||||||
_bin: cfssl
|
_bin: cfssl
|
||||||
_desc: "[CFSSL](https://cfssl.org/) is CloudFlare's PKI/TLS swiss army knife. It is both a command line tool and an HTTP API server for signing, verifying, and bundling TLS certificates"
|
_desc: "[CFSSL](https://cfssl.org/) is CloudFlare's PKI/TLS swiss army knife. It is both a command line tool and an HTTP API server for signing, verifying, and bundling TLS certificates"
|
||||||
|
@ -5265,6 +5284,47 @@ softwarePackages:
|
||||||
brew: nb
|
brew: nb
|
||||||
npm: nb.sh
|
npm: nb.sh
|
||||||
_service: null
|
_service: null
|
||||||
|
charm:
|
||||||
|
_bin: charm
|
||||||
|
_desc: The Charm Tool and Library
|
||||||
|
_docs: https://github.com/charmbracelet/charm
|
||||||
|
_github: https://github.com/charmbracelet/charm
|
||||||
|
_home: https://charm.sh
|
||||||
|
_name: Charm
|
||||||
|
brew: charmbracelet/tap/charm
|
||||||
|
go: github.com/charmbracelet/charm@main
|
||||||
|
nix-env: nixpkgs.charm
|
||||||
|
pacman: charm
|
||||||
|
portal:
|
||||||
|
_bin: portal
|
||||||
|
_desc: Portal is a quick and easy command-line file transfer utility from any computer to another
|
||||||
|
_docs: https://github.com/SpatiumPortae/portal
|
||||||
|
_github: https://github.com/SpatiumPortae/portal
|
||||||
|
_home: https://portal.spatiumportae.com/
|
||||||
|
_name: Portal
|
||||||
|
brew: portal
|
||||||
|
scoop: portal
|
||||||
|
winget: SpatiumPortae.portal
|
||||||
|
yay: portal-bin
|
||||||
|
sttr:
|
||||||
|
_bin: sttr
|
||||||
|
_desc: Cross-platform, CLI app to perform various operations on string
|
||||||
|
_docs: https://github.com/abhimanyu003/sttr
|
||||||
|
_github: https://github.com/abhimanyu003/sttr
|
||||||
|
_home: https://github.com/abhimanyu003/sttr
|
||||||
|
_name: sttr
|
||||||
|
brew: abhimanyu003/sttr/sttr
|
||||||
|
go: github.com/abhimanyu003/sttr@latest
|
||||||
|
snap: sttr
|
||||||
|
yay: sttr-bin
|
||||||
|
enola:
|
||||||
|
_bin: enola
|
||||||
|
_desc: Hunt down social media accounts by username across social networks (Sherlock Go clone)
|
||||||
|
_docs: https://github.com/TheYahya/enola
|
||||||
|
_github: https://github.com/TheYahya/enola
|
||||||
|
_home: https://github.com/TheYahya/enola
|
||||||
|
_name: Enola
|
||||||
|
go: github.com/theyahya/enola/cmd/enola@latest
|
||||||
ncc:
|
ncc:
|
||||||
_bin: ncc
|
_bin: ncc
|
||||||
_desc: Compile a Node.js project into a single file. Supports TypeScript, binary addons, dynamic requires.
|
_desc: Compile a Node.js project into a single file. Supports TypeScript, binary addons, dynamic requires.
|
||||||
|
@ -7548,6 +7608,31 @@ softwarePackages:
|
||||||
brew: charmbracelet/tap/mods
|
brew: charmbracelet/tap/mods
|
||||||
go: github.com/charmbracelet/mods@latest
|
go: github.com/charmbracelet/mods@latest
|
||||||
yay: mods
|
yay: mods
|
||||||
|
vhs:
|
||||||
|
_bin: vhs
|
||||||
|
_desc: Your CLI home video recorder
|
||||||
|
_docs: https://github.com/charmbracelet/vhs
|
||||||
|
_github: https://github.com/charmbracelet/vhs
|
||||||
|
_home: https://charm.sh/
|
||||||
|
_name: VHS
|
||||||
|
brew: vhs
|
||||||
|
go: github.com/charmbracelet/vhs@latest
|
||||||
|
nix-env: nixpkgs.vhs
|
||||||
|
pacman: vhs
|
||||||
|
port: vhs
|
||||||
|
scoop: vhs
|
||||||
|
xbps-install: vhs
|
||||||
|
soft-serve:
|
||||||
|
_bin: soft
|
||||||
|
_desc: A tasty, self-hostable Git server for the command line
|
||||||
|
_docs: https://github.com/charmbracelet/soft-serve
|
||||||
|
_github: https://github.com/charmbracelet/soft-serve
|
||||||
|
_home: https://charm.sh/
|
||||||
|
_name: Soft Serve
|
||||||
|
brew: charmbracelet/tap/soft-serve
|
||||||
|
go: github.com/charmbracelet/soft-serve/cmd/soft@latest
|
||||||
|
nix-env: nixpkgs.soft-serve
|
||||||
|
pacman: soft-serve
|
||||||
microsoft-teams:
|
microsoft-teams:
|
||||||
_bin: teams
|
_bin: teams
|
||||||
_desc: '[Microsoft Teams](https://www.microsoft.com/en-us/microsoft-teams/group-chat-software) is a proprietary business communication platform developed by Microsoft, as part of the Microsoft 365 family of products. Teams primarily competes with the similar service Slack, offering workspace chat and videoconferencing, file storage, and application integration.'
|
_desc: '[Microsoft Teams](https://www.microsoft.com/en-us/microsoft-teams/group-chat-software) is a proprietary business communication platform developed by Microsoft, as part of the Microsoft 365 family of products. Teams primarily competes with the similar service Slack, offering workspace chat and videoconferencing, file storage, and application integration.'
|
||||||
|
@ -8869,6 +8954,7 @@ softwarePlugins:
|
||||||
gh:
|
gh:
|
||||||
cmd: bash -c 'if [ -n "$GITHUB_TOKEN" ] && ! gh extension list | grep {PLUGIN}; then gh extension install {PLUGIN}; fi'
|
cmd: bash -c 'if [ -n "$GITHUB_TOKEN" ] && ! gh extension list | grep {PLUGIN}; then gh extension install {PLUGIN}; fi'
|
||||||
plugins:
|
plugins:
|
||||||
|
- abdfnx/gh-tran
|
||||||
- dlvhdr/gh-dash
|
- dlvhdr/gh-dash
|
||||||
- github/gh-net
|
- github/gh-net
|
||||||
- mislav/gh-cp
|
- mislav/gh-cp
|
||||||
|
|
Loading…
Reference in a new issue